03slobra
05-19-2008, 06:09 PM
If you have a straight donor car.Drill out the spot welds around where the fender apron meets in front of the strut tower.Thats the easiest way,that way its the same on both cars.Its around 700.00 labor to have someone take off the core support and put a new one on.
